Sunsun Li is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Polymers and Plastics and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Sunsun Li has authored 65 papers receiving a total of 11.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 62 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 58 papers in Polymers and Plastics and 4 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Sunsun Li’s work include Conducting polymers and applications (58 papers), Organic Electronics and Photovoltaics (58 papers) and Perovskite Materials and Applications (41 papers). Sunsun Li is often cited by papers focused on Conducting polymers and applications (58 papers), Organic Electronics and Photovoltaics (58 papers) and Perovskite Materials and Applications (41 papers). Sunsun Li coll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Uzbekistan. Sunsun Li's co-authors include Jianhui Hou, Shaoqing Zhang, Wenchao Zhao, Huifeng Yao, Long Ye, Bei Yang, Harald Ade, Yun Zhang, Hao Zhang and Olle Inganäs and has published in prestigious journals such as Chemical Reviews, Journal of the American Chemical Society and Advanced Materials.
